MONTREAL (AP) — Canada defenseman Shea Theodore is out for the rest of the 4 Nations Face-Off because of injury.

Theodore injured his right wrist or forearm when he got crunched into the glass on a hit by Sweden’s Adrian Kempe in the second period of the tournament opener Wednesday night.

Coach Jon Cooper did not mince words after his team’s overtime victory about Theodore being ruled out for the remainder of the tournament. Cooper said it was a tough loss and took solace in the fact that Theodore at least got to skate a few minutes in an elite international competition.

It’s not clear how long Theodore, who plays for the Vegas Golden Knights in the NHL, might be out. Cooper would not reveal the injury.

Canada played more than half the game with five defensemen after Theodore got medical attention on the bench and went down the tunnel for X-rays. Philadelphia’s Travis Sanheim figures to slot in for Theodore after being a healthy scratch against Sweden.
